Sealcoating is an essential maintenance technique that extends the lifespan of asphalt pavements by providing a protective layer against the elements. This process involves applying a sealant, typically made from coal tar or asphalt-based emulsions, to the existing asphalt surface. The sealcoat acts as a barrier against water, oils, ultraviolet damage, and other contaminants, preventing them from penetrating and degrading the asphalt. Before the sealcoat is applied, the pavement must be thoroughly cleaned to remove debris and allow the sealant to adhere properly.
The application of a sealcoat not only enhances the pavement's durability but also restores its dark, rich color, improving the overall appearance of the area. This relatively simple and cost-effective procedure is typically recommended every few years, depending on the pavement's exposure to traffic and environmental conditions. By regularly sealcoating their pavements, property owners can avoid more costly repairs and replacements in the future, maintaining the functionality and aesthetics of their driveways, parking lots, and other asphalt surfaces with minimal disruption.
